We had a beautiful monthly stay at Mountain Landing. Our site (#30) was perfectly situated under the pines and not terribly close to others.
All sites are gravel but do slope towards the electric and sewer so you will need to level. Also, all sites are back in only. No pull thrus.
All amenities were perfectly clean and the park is very well maintained. Not sure what the first review had against the RV park being behind a small hotel that Mountain Landing manages as well but the park is very nice. I think it actually gives it some privacy.
Cell service in the town of Pagosa leaves a lot to be desired. The WiFi at the park is ok until it starts filling up and then it slows down as well. But we weren’t in Pagosa to sit inside all day. But it’s something to think on if you need to work from home.
There is a bit of road noise from the county road but as it’s practically in town that’s to be expected.
Great park and the cheapest monthly rate in Pagosa. Very friendly staff.

We were in a spot in the back with tree cover. This was not only great because, it provided shade but, extra room for our 4 year old to play and our dog didn’t disturb anyone. We felt like we had plenty of space and the rvs were not on top of each other. The staff was very nice.
The washer dryers are $2.00 for each wash and dry so, $4.00 per load. They worked great I didn’t have any issues with things not drying or getting washing well. The bath/shower houses were very clean and maintained. Close to town for shopping and to eat. They have poop bags for dogs around the area also. The playground was disappointing considering it was small and right by the entrance. WiFi was only limited to 2 mega bits download per device and 1 mega bits upload.
A little pricey but, great.

When we first arrived, I thought we were pulling into a motel since the campground is hidden around from the entrance and the motel is the first thing you see. It's a nice little RV park and the grounds were well kept. All spots are back in, which we prefer so that was nice. Our site, site 24, backed up to a horse pasture and our daughter loved looking out at the horses. The grounds are mostly pine needles and there is a nice canopy of pine trees throughout the park. While there is nothing particularly bad about the park, there is nothing that necessarily wows you either. In our opinion, the motel is sort of adds a weird vibe.
